Understanding Pain Management and Why Local Matters
Pain management is a medical specialty focused on relieving and managing chronic pain. Pain management doctors, also known as pain specialists, use a variety of techniques and treatments to help patients reduce pain and improve their daily function. Pain management specialists treat a wide range of conditions, including:
- Back Pain and Neck Pain: Including herniated discs, spinal stenosis, and sciatica.
- Joint Pain: Such as osteoarth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, and pain in the knees, hips, and shoulders.
- Nerve Pain (Neuropathic Pain): Including conditions like diabetic neuropathy and postherpetic neuralgia.
- Headaches and Migraines: Chronic and severe headache disorders.
- Fibromyalgia: Widespread musculoskeletal pain accompanied by fatigue, sleep, memory, and mood issues.
- Pain from Injuries: Sports injuries, car accidents, and workplace injuries.
- Cancer Pain: Managing pain related to cancer and cancer treatments.

Choosing the Right Pain Management Doctor
Finding the “best pain management doctors near me” involves considering several factors:
- Board Certification: Ensure the doctor is board-certified in pain management or a related field like anesthesiology or physical medicine and rehabilitation.
- Experience: Look for doctors with extensive experience treating your specific pain condition.
- Treatment Philosophy: Consider if the doctor’s approach aligns with your preferences (e.g., interventional procedures, medication management, holistic approaches).
- Location and Accessibility: Choose a doctor whose office is conveniently located and accessible for you.
- Patient Reviews: Read online reviews to get insights into other patients’ experiences with the doctor.
